亚洲激情专区-91九色丨porny丨老师-久久久久久久女国产乱让韩-国产精品午夜小视频观看

溫馨提示×

MySQL索引數據結構有哪些

小億
95
2024-01-19 13:42:24
欄目: 云計算

MySQL索引數據結構主要有以下幾種:

  1. B樹索引:B樹索引是MySQL中最常用的索引數據結構,包括B+樹、B樹和B*樹等。它們都是多路搜索樹,能夠高效地支持范圍查詢和排序操作。

  2. 哈希索引:哈希索引使用哈希函數將索引值映射到一個哈希表中的槽位,每個槽位指向一個數據記錄。哈希索引適用于等值查詢,但不適用于范圍查詢。

  3. 全文索引:全文索引主要用于對文本類型的數據進行搜索,如文章、新聞等。MySQL中的全文索引使用倒排索引來實現,可以高效地進行關鍵詞搜索。

  4. 空間索引:空間索引適用于存儲具有空間屬性的數據,如地理信息數據。MySQL中的空間索引使用R樹或R*樹等數據結構來支持空間范圍查詢和最鄰近搜索。

除了以上幾種常見的索引數據結構,MySQL還支持其他一些特殊類型的索引,如前綴索引、多列索引、唯一索引、主鍵索引等。根據具體的業務需求和查詢模式,選擇適合的索引類型可以提高查詢性能。

0
台南县| 海安县| 商洛市| 乌兰县| 香港| 马山县| 长丰县| 襄垣县| 伊宁市| 弋阳县| 永年县| 临汾市| 蕉岭县| 银川市| 望城县| 赤城县| 潮安县| 红桥区| 西乌珠穆沁旗| 武乡县| 如东县| 嘉兴市| 桂阳县| 周宁县| 南澳县| 民县| 宿州市| 丰原市| 马公市| 和平县| 武胜县| 清流县| 扎囊县| 靖宇县| 庆城县| 利辛县| 中宁县| 通河县| 两当县| 鄂伦春自治旗| 和田市|